#6d1cd1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d1cd1 is composed of 42.7% red, 11%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.8% cyan, 86.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 266.9 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 46.5%. #6d1cd1 color hex could be obtained by blending #da38ff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#6d1cd1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d1cd1 has RGB values of R:109, G:28,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 7150801.
